Essentials for Mentors: Diversity Mentorship
Diversity mentoring is a relationship of mutual learning about differences in experience, knowledge, perspectives, and values. You will learn how to suspend judgement and move to curiosity and enhance learning.
Mentorship is, above all, a relationship wherein the trust established supports and accelerates learning. Where diversity is a focus for mentorship, the mutuality of learning and personal growth is central for success. Positive impact requires, suspending judgement, authentic curiosity, willingness to explore, and freedom for open dialogue. The impact is life-changing for many.
